Full Job Description
We're looking for an experienced software integration engineer to lead Validation & Verification (V&V) efforts at Plus by conducting hands-on testing of our autonomous driving stack, with a particular focus on our planning stack or safety rated embedded MCU. In this role, you will also work together with engineering and operations teams to develop and implement closed-course vehicle testing programs. Your responsibilities will include creating and executing end-to-end software test plans for autonomous driving, supporting development on either the planning or MCU teams, and generating tooling and documentation to improve operational efficiency. Responsibilities • Lead planning and execution of closed-course autonomous vehicle system testing. • Create V&V plans and develop test matrix based on product requirements to thoroughly test autonomy software on-vehicle. • Identify, diagnose, and troubleshoot software errors, including working with Linux, ROS, sensors, actuators, and various log data. • Work with engineers to determine how to test different parts of the autonomy stack and report back test failures to management. • Organize and execute field testing to test autonomy software on-vehicle in various environments including closed course. • Execute the test cases based on release milestones. • Support development of either the planning stack or the embedded safety MCU • Generate documentation and back-end tooling to improve operational efficiency Required Skills • Bachelor's degree in Computer Science, Software Engineering, or Robotics • 2+ years of experience creating and executing test plans for software and hardware systems. • 2+ years of experience working with robotics, automotive, or autonomous vehicles. • Experience debugging system behaviors in Linux, ROS, C++, and Python, and identifying software failures caused by hardware sensors. • Programming skills in Python, C++, bash • Willingness to travel to test sites near San Antonio, Texas and around the country.
